The ‌U.S. Military ⁤Presumes ‌Two⁤ Navy SEALs Missing in Action as Deceased

In a tragic turn of events, the U.S. Military announced on Sunday afternoon that two Navy SEALs, who had been missing for nearly two weeks, are now presumed dead. The ⁤SEALs were engaged in a daring‍ nighttime interdiction mission on‍ January 11, off the coast of Africa.

During the mission, as they were scaling a vessel, one of the SEALs⁤ was unexpectedly knocked off by the forceful ocean waves.⁢ Following protocol, the next Navy SEAL ⁤in ​line bravely leaped into the water to rescue ​his comrade.

“We regret to ​announce that after a 10-day exhaustive⁢ search, our two missing U.S. Navy SEALs have not been located and their status has been changed to deceased,” stated U.S. Central Command. “The search and​ rescue operation for the two Navy SEALs reported missing during the boarding of an illicit dhow carrying Iranian advanced conventional weapons Jan. 11 concluded and we are now conducting recovery operations.”

Japan and Spain⁤ joined forces with the‌ U.S. in an extensive search effort, covering over 21,000 square miles. The Fleet Numerical Meteorology and ‌Oceanography Center, the U.S. Coast Guard Atlantic Area Command, University of San Diego – ⁣Scripts Institute of Oceanography, and the Office of Naval Research – Oceanographic Support provided additional support.

Expressing his condolences, General Michale Erik Kurilla, CENTCOM Commander, stated, “We mourn the loss of‌ our two Naval ⁢Special Warfare ⁢warriors,‌ and we ⁣will forever honor their sacrifice and example. Our prayers are with the SEALs’ families, friends, the U.S.⁣ Navy, and the entire Special Operations community during this time.”
